SIR ORFEO

The early 14th-century romance, Sir Orfeo, is a subtle and sinuous 'Englishing' of the classical myth of Orpheus and Eurydice, but one which has a happy ending. Fringe Award nominee, Michael Gibson presents his own translation alongside extracts in Middle English, accompanied by original music on the Anglo-Saxon harp.
